Pages:
Author

Topic: 【BOT】 🌟 C.A.T. Cryptocurrency Automatic Trader 🌟 (New Price List 04/2021) - page 24. (Read 531112 times)

hero member
Activity: 785
Merit: 500
BURST got Smart Contracts (AT)
Sampey,

today my C.A.T. does not start ;-(
I can login to the exchanges, but not at Binance. Well, the login screen still says Welcome, but the pop up "Initialize Environment. Please Wait" spins forever. Unfortunately to close that window gives me only the choice Cancel to close or close the program entirely, means I am logged out at other exchanges as well.
What could be the reason for that, and how to solve that?

i think there's some problem on binance side.
are you able to catch the GENERAL EXCHANGE Log from CAT folder? maybe some exception is written inside.

I could "fix" it, by rebooting my desktop (after 7 months) again.
legendary
Activity: 2632
Merit: 1040
Sampey,

today my C.A.T. does not start ;-(
I can login to the exchanges, but not at Binance. Well, the login screen still says Welcome, but the pop up "Initialize Environment. Please Wait" spins forever. Unfortunately to close that window gives me only the choice Cancel to close or close the program entirely, means I am logged out at other exchanges as well.
What could be the reason for that, and how to solve that?

i think there's some problem on binance side.
are you able to catch the GENERAL EXCHANGE Log from CAT folder? maybe some exception is written inside.
hero member
Activity: 785
Merit: 500
BURST got Smart Contracts (AT)
Sampey,

today my C.A.T. does not start ;-(
I can login to the exchanges, but not at Binance. Well, the login screen still says Welcome, but the pop up "Initialize Environment. Please Wait" spins forever. Unfortunately to close that window gives me only the choice Cancel to close or close the program entirely, means I am logged out at other exchanges as well.
What could be the reason for that, and how to solve that?
hero member
Activity: 785
Merit: 500
BURST got Smart Contracts (AT)

Hi,

Have you tried to run C.A.T on any Rasp Pi 3 yet?

No, I tried on an ASUS tinkerboard, but did not work with the early OS.

No, neither a Rasperry or a Tinkerboard would be a choice anymore for me. The idea was to use my mobile phone, notebook ... on the go, as well to turn off my desktop if not needed anymore. Just to for running C.A.T. to turn on a desktop is overkill. Raspberry would be fine, but again speed, and access from my mobile phone would be a problem. The Digital Ocean droplet I suggest in my project cost 5 US$ per month, ... that's properbly less than your power bill for your Raspberry. Look into my signature for more info

Thanks for your information, I think I'll give DO Droplets a try  Grin

The second part is almost finished too. It includes the web site of the statistic, where C.A.T. is feeding the data into a database.
newbie
Activity: 17
Merit: 0

Hi,

Have you tried to run C.A.T on any Rasp Pi 3 yet?

No, I tried on an ASUS tinkerboard, but did not work with the early OS.

No, neither a Rasperry or a Tinkerboard would be a choice anymore for me. The idea was to use my mobile phone, notebook ... on the go, as well to turn off my desktop if not needed anymore. Just to for running C.A.T. to turn on a desktop is overkill. Raspberry would be fine, but again speed, and access from my mobile phone would be a problem. The Digital Ocean droplet I suggest in my project cost 5 US$ per month, ... that's properbly less than your power bill for your Raspberry. Look into my signature for more info

Thanks for your information, I think I'll give DO Droplets a try  Grin
legendary
Activity: 2632
Merit: 1040
Sampey, following error comes up now very frequently:

Quote
Exception in thread "AWT-EventQueue-0" java.lang.ArrayIndexOutOfBoundsException: 4 >= 4
        at java.util.Vector.elementAt(Vector.java:477)
        at javax.swing.table.DefaultTableColumnModel.getColumn(DefaultTableColumnModel.java:294)
        at javax.swing.plaf.basic.BasicTableUI.paintGrid(BasicTableUI.java:1973)
        at javax.swing.plaf.basic.BasicTableUI.paint(BasicTableUI.java:1809)
        at javax.swing.plaf.ComponentUI.update(ComponentUI.java:161)
        at javax.swing.JComponent.paintComponent(JComponent.java:780)
        at javax.swing.JComponent.paint(JComponent.java:1056)
        at javax.swing.JComponent.paintToOffscreen(JComponent.java:5210)
        at javax.swing.BufferStrategyPaintManager.paint(BufferStrategyPaintManager.java:290)
        at javax.swing.RepaintManager.paint(RepaintManager.java:1272)
        at javax.swing.JComponent._paintImmediately(JComponent.java:5158)
        at javax.swing.JComponent.paintImmediately(JComponent.java:4969)
        at javax.swing.RepaintManager$4.run(RepaintManager.java:831)
        at javax.swing.RepaintManager$4.run(RepaintManager.java:814)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:80)
        at javax.swing.RepaintManager.paintDirtyRegions(RepaintManager.java:814)
        at javax.swing.RepaintManager.paintDirtyRegions(RepaintManager.java:789)
        at javax.swing.RepaintManager.prePaintDirtyRegions(RepaintManager.java:738)
        at javax.swing.RepaintManager.access$1200(RepaintManager.java:64)
        at javax.swing.RepaintManager$ProcessingRunnable.run(RepaintManager.java:1732)
        at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:311)
        at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:758)
        at java.awt.EventQueue.access$500(EventQueue.java:97)
        at java.awt.EventQueue$3.run(EventQueue.java:709)
        at java.awt.EventQueue$3.run(EventQueue.java:703)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:80)
        at java.awt.EventQueue.dispatchEvent(EventQueue.java:728)
        at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:205)
        at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:116)
        at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:105)
        at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:101)

this is a GUI glitch.....not easy to found, but surely related to some table.
can you guess which table could be?
newbie
Activity: 7
Merit: 0
ı am selling my cat bot licence. original price is 0.065 btc my price is 0.05 contact me: [email protected] or whatsapp +905453111091
hero member
Activity: 785
Merit: 500
BURST got Smart Contracts (AT)
Feature Request/Suggestion:

-->Current Spread % (the difference between the "Last Trade" and the 24H)

-->Timer Buy-in/Sell
    ---->So that you can place a Buy or Sell in at the end of the timer.  So once the 1 hour is counting down seconds until it starts again, that the order is placed at the end of that time.
           (Appears to be the best time for maximum profit during purchase and selling times)

-->Net Gain Replacement

--> Night Mode Skin

-->Start with a Static Buy or Sell (So choosing your specific buy in/sell #) for PING, with a DYNAMIC Pong creation after.
     (Helps when you need to restart the bot and want to reset the buy or sell price specifically to what it was calculated as, before the restart.  As well as setting specific BUY IN points and SELL points, without worrying about a Price Limit/filter mistake)

--> Markets List :
    ---->Excel style Filters - allowing someone to filter the coins by a certain Volume, Price, Spread, etc)


Thanks!!

Besides that, hell of a bot!  Good work Sampey!

Some I agree, some I see no need to ;-)

Here is my list of wished improvements:

1. order of login
... I love to have my tabs open in the same way each time I start C.A.T.

2. Error pages should tell which exchange/market data ("Some Markets Statistics Could Not be Calculated")
... If you only trade on ONE exchange it is obviously, but I trade on 11, ...

3. Reset cumulate gain
... I don't see a sense anymore to cumulate over on day. That is one of the reasons, I restart C.A.T. daily (stop all process, delete all orders, exit)

4. stop all exchanges/markets (stop process, delete all orders)
... exactly for my point 3 it would be convenient

5. if action needed, flash the tab
... 11 exchanges, with totally 25 coins and then somewhere attention is needed. Regardless if you start from left to right each exchange / coin, it is sure the very last one, lol

6. if template and current differ, flash Update
... happens to me several times, that I loaded a template, updated it, then changed some parameter, got interrupted and forgot that I have not updated anymore.

7. Add "Open ALL tabs at DashBoard" at once
... When I restart, I always open all tabs listed in DashBoard, would be nice if it would have a open all

8. Add Netgain
... Netgain = Total Gain - Total Fees

9. Order User Algorithms template by alphabet (within market)
... getting used to use templates it is anoying to look through the list of templates if it is in no apparently order. Order by alphabet would be a great choice.

10. Reset  single Ping request
... it is not often that I add two or more pings before I create an order, but it would good to be able to remove each line extra

11. Don't add if not fulfill market (too less Min. TOT Order)
... C.A.T. pops up and says, order must be higher according to the Market limitation. OK, but then don't add it to the ping creation list, if it is not fulfilled!!!

12. Send a gain with zeros and explanation if error ocours (will be sent to Pushover.net)
... a positive gain is worth to send me via pushover.net to my phone. A NEGATIVE of ZERO gain is important to send me via pushover.net to my phone, so that I can react quickly, change the parameters...

13. I use often VNC/Teamviewer to help. It would be good if the login fields to the exchanges would be treated as a password field and only display "********" instead of the secret keys.

14. In Ping Order Creator area, add currency unit to Total field

15. In Gain Tabs: Omit the YEAR of the Timestamp, then the date field would be displayed including the days (Now for me: "2018-06-02 12:...".
This is important if you use VNC and on mobile phone it is difficulty to get the last part to see.

16. Remember settings, like sort order (Date newest up, needs two clicks)
I restart daily or if for a time of 6 hours no ding-ding was to hear. It would be nice if C.A.T. could remember, that I sort dates with newest line on top, so that I only need to scroll, for history, not to get the newest values.

17. Helping many people with C.A.T. I get always the same to hear: translations, manual.
I have a manual, but that is only for ... (I don't make ads here)
Translation must be prepared for and takes time. My suggestion is therefore to do that slowly, by adding tool tips to the field names (a circle with a ?). This tool tip could pop up the info about that field, and previously selected language, could then pop up the info in a different language. That would be a speedy solution, because it must not necessary all be translated, can start with just a few fields and add frequently till done.

Summer is coming, ... I think that will bring Sampey over the summer, ... lol
hero member
Activity: 785
Merit: 500
BURST got Smart Contracts (AT)
rPi3 with VNC here...
I succeeded with CryptoCurrency Automatic Trader (C.A.T.) on headless server

I am glad I can announce that I succeeded to run my C.A.T. on a headless server.

You know that C.A.T. is a Java 8 program and that it interacts with a GUI. Servers do not have that!

I wanted to put my C.A.T. on a server for several reasons:

1. to save my computing power on my desktop/notebook

2. to save electricity to avoid to operate a dedicate computer including air condition

and add new features, like:

3. to access my C.A.T. via my phone

4. or general from any place with Internet
Hi,

Have you tried to run C.A.T on any Rasp Pi 3 yet?

No, I tried on an ASUS tinkerboard, but did not work with the early OS.

No, neither a Rasperry or a Tinkerboard would be a choice anymore for me. The idea was to use my mobile phone, notebook ... on the go, as well to turn off my desktop if not needed anymore. Just to for running C.A.T. to turn on a desktop is overkill. Raspberry would be fine, but again speed, and access from my mobile phone would be a problem. The Digital Ocean droplet I suggest in my project cost 5 US$ per month, ... that's properbly less than your power bill for your Raspberry. Look into my signature for more info
hero member
Activity: 785
Merit: 500
BURST got Smart Contracts (AT)
Sampey, following error comes up now very frequently:

Quote
Exception in thread "AWT-EventQueue-0" java.lang.ArrayIndexOutOfBoundsException: 4 >= 4
        at java.util.Vector.elementAt(Vector.java:477)
        at javax.swing.table.DefaultTableColumnModel.getColumn(DefaultTableColumnModel.java:294)
        at javax.swing.plaf.basic.BasicTableUI.paintGrid(BasicTableUI.java:1973)
        at javax.swing.plaf.basic.BasicTableUI.paint(BasicTableUI.java:1809)
        at javax.swing.plaf.ComponentUI.update(ComponentUI.java:161)
        at javax.swing.JComponent.paintComponent(JComponent.java:780)
        at javax.swing.JComponent.paint(JComponent.java:1056)
        at javax.swing.JComponent.paintToOffscreen(JComponent.java:5210)
        at javax.swing.BufferStrategyPaintManager.paint(BufferStrategyPaintManager.java:290)
        at javax.swing.RepaintManager.paint(RepaintManager.java:1272)
        at javax.swing.JComponent._paintImmediately(JComponent.java:5158)
        at javax.swing.JComponent.paintImmediately(JComponent.java:4969)
        at javax.swing.RepaintManager$4.run(RepaintManager.java:831)
        at javax.swing.RepaintManager$4.run(RepaintManager.java:814)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:80)
        at javax.swing.RepaintManager.paintDirtyRegions(RepaintManager.java:814)
        at javax.swing.RepaintManager.paintDirtyRegions(RepaintManager.java:789)
        at javax.swing.RepaintManager.prePaintDirtyRegions(RepaintManager.java:738)
        at javax.swing.RepaintManager.access$1200(RepaintManager.java:64)
        at javax.swing.RepaintManager$ProcessingRunnable.run(RepaintManager.java:1732)
        at java.awt.event.InvocationEvent.dispatch(InvocationEvent.java:311)
        at java.awt.EventQueue.dispatchEventImpl(EventQueue.java:758)
        at java.awt.EventQueue.access$500(EventQueue.java:97)
        at java.awt.EventQueue$3.run(EventQueue.java:709)
        at java.awt.EventQueue$3.run(EventQueue.java:703)
        at java.security.AccessController.doPrivileged(Native Method)
        at java.security.ProtectionDomain$JavaSecurityAccessImpl.doIntersectionPrivilege(ProtectionDomain.java:80)
        at java.awt.EventQueue.dispatchEvent(EventQueue.java:728)
        at java.awt.EventDispatchThread.pumpOneEventForFilters(EventDispatchThread.java:205)
        at java.awt.EventDispatchThread.pumpEventsForFilter(EventDispatchThread.java:116)
        at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:105)
        at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:101)
newbie
Activity: 17
Merit: 0
rPi3 with VNC here...
I succeeded with CryptoCurrency Automatic Trader (C.A.T.) on headless server

I am glad I can announce that I succeeded to run my C.A.T. on a headless server.

You know that C.A.T. is a Java 8 program and that it interacts with a GUI. Servers do not have that!

I wanted to put my C.A.T. on a server for several reasons:

1. to save my computing power on my desktop/notebook

2. to save electricity to avoid to operate a dedicate computer including air condition

and add new features, like:

3. to access my C.A.T. via my phone

4. or general from any place with Internet
Hi,

Have you tried to run C.A.T on any Rasp Pi 3 yet?
copper member
Activity: 27
Merit: 0
Feature Request/Suggestion:

-->Current Spread % (the difference between the "Last Trade" and the 24H)

-->Timer Buy-in/Sell
    ---->So that you can place a Buy or Sell in at the end of the timer.  So once the 1 hour is counting down seconds until it starts again, that the order is placed at the end of that time.
           (Appears to be the best time for maximum profit during purchase and selling times)

-->Net Gain Replacement

--> Night Mode Skin

-->Start with a Static Buy or Sell (So choosing your specific buy in/sell #) for PING, with a DYNAMIC Pong creation after.
     (Helps when you need to restart the bot and want to reset the buy or sell price specifically to what it was calculated as, before the restart.  As well as setting specific BUY IN points and SELL points, without worrying about a Price Limit/filter mistake)

--> Markets List :
    ---->Excel style Filters - allowing someone to filter the coins by a certain Volume, Price, Spread, etc)


Thanks!!

Besides that, hell of a bot!  Good work Sampey!
legendary
Activity: 2632
Merit: 1040
please, to sell licenses use the marketplace section, not this topic.
newbie
Activity: 2
Merit: 0
0.05 I sell my license to BTC.Mail address [email protected] Smiley WinkBTC
legendary
Activity: 2955
Merit: 1049
I succeeded with CryptoCurrency Automatic Trader (C.A.T.) on headless server

I am glad I can announce that I succeeded to run my C.A.T. on a headless server.



would you like to tell us how to do?

 Wink Smiley
hero member
Activity: 785
Merit: 500
BURST got Smart Contracts (AT)
1. Can this bot set a multiple lower buy prices (-5%, -10% and etc.) of a current price for chosen coins?
2. If bot bought some coins, can it set a selling order (+10%) of a bought price?

you can set multiple prices and quantities, but only one gain. Gain is your second question. C.A.T. uses ping pong strategy: either buy cheap and sell with xx% gain or sell expensive and buy back at xx% lower
newbie
Activity: 1
Merit: 0
1. Can this bot set a multiple lower buy prices (-5%, -10% and etc.) of a current price for chosen coins?
2. If bot bought some coins, can it set a selling order (+10%) of a bought price?
jr. member
Activity: 134
Merit: 3
rPi3 with VNC here...
I succeeded with CryptoCurrency Automatic Trader (C.A.T.) on headless server

I am glad I can announce that I succeeded to run my C.A.T. on a headless server.

You know that C.A.T. is a Java 8 program and that it interacts with a GUI. Servers do not have that!

I wanted to put my C.A.T. on a server for several reasons:

1. to save my computing power on my desktop/notebook

2. to save electricity to avoid to operate a dedicate computer including air condition

and add new features, like:

3. to access my C.A.T. via my phone

4. or general from any place with Internet
hero member
Activity: 785
Merit: 500
BURST got Smart Contracts (AT)
I succeeded with CryptoCurrency Automatic Trader (C.A.T.) on headless server

I am glad I can announce that I succeeded to run my C.A.T. on a headless server.

You know that C.A.T. is a Java 8 program and that it interacts with a GUI. Servers do not have that!

I wanted to put my C.A.T. on a server for several reasons:

1. to save my computing power on my desktop/notebook

2. to save electricity to avoid to operate a dedicate computer including air condition

and add new features, like:

3. to access my C.A.T. via my phone

4. or general from any place with Internet
jr. member
Activity: 134
Merit: 3
i'm currently testing the last improvements in 5.2 version and it's about this error : there's a problem in the XML save routine and it occurs in some particular situations (it seems when you have ORDER TO RESTORE).
So this error will be probably fixed soon.
I have been running auto saves for a bit. But I did notice an error popup or two a few times trying to do a manual. Didnt dig into logs though.

Also, Sampey... could you maybe when you have the time help me work on something for the post to URL so I can have some sort of online excel sheet to effective mirror and total gains in the same way ?

Would gladly pay for the help / time ;-)

Ty.
Pages:
Jump to: